Output 4758d0886dd4617f3b73f517bf65069521d9427dec82e2c715d21d3836fc9540:0

value
3590784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8875c62bd8136ef894e8836152307137134ebd53 OP_EQUAL
address
MLLhDcBu3s3YW2qQ1ybsDdNHdxEYawhQUK
transaction
4758d0886dd4617f3b73f517bf65069521d9427dec82e2c715d21d3836fc9540
spent
true